What is the effective range of M855?

Although it’s not an armor-piercing round, the EPR can penetrate 3/8 inch-thick mild steel at distances approaching 400 meters (based on the range at which 50 percent of the rounds can pass through the barrier). The M855 only penetrates this material out to approximately 160 meters.

What is the trajectory of a 5.56 round?

The bullet drop on the 5.56 over a range of 500 yards is 54.2 inches. The start sees the bullet drop a little to about 1.75 inches and maintains this height up to 300 yards where it drops a further 8.3 inches. At 400 yards out, the drop is 24.56 with the 500-yard mark, making for the 54.2 inches drop.

How much does a 223 drop at 500 yards?

223 Remington ~ 55 Grain ~ Trajectory Chart

Range (Yards) Velocity (Ft/Sec) Bullet Path (inches)
200 2502.4 0
300 2168.2 -7.01
400 1850.2 -21.48
500 1548.3 -46.24

Which has more velocity 223 or 556?

Mil Spec 5.56 ammo typically has higher velocity and chamber pressure than the 223 Rem. The 5.56 cartridge case may have a thicker sidewall and a thicker head – to better withstand the stresses generated by the higher chamber pressures.

How many inches will a 6.5 Creedmoor drop at 500 yards?

6.5 Creedmoor ~ 130 Grain ~ Trajectory Chart

Range (Yards) Velocity (Ft/Sec) Bullet Path (inches)
200 2588.3 0.0
300 2418.0 -6.72
400 2250.3 -19.4
500 2086.5 -38.96

What is the muzzle velocity of an M4?

2,970 ft/s
M4 carbine

Carbine, Caliber 5.56 mm, M4
Action Gas-operated, closed rotating bolt, Stoner expanding gas
Rate of fire 700–950 round/min cyclic
Muzzle velocity 2,970 ft/s (910 m/s) (M855A1 round) 2,887 ft/s (880 m/s) (M855 round) 2,986 ft/s (910 m/s) (M193 round)
Effective firing range 500 m (550 yd)

Are fluted barrels less accurate?

Practical Takeaway. By all accounts, fluting a barrel has little effect accuracy, either positive or negative. If done properly by a skilled gunsmith, fluting may lighten your rifle a bit, and it may have a subtle impact on the rifle’s accuracy, possibly a positive one.
